Essential Job Duties and Responsibilities :
Guest Service & Problem Resolution:

Greet guests upon arrival and provide a warm, welcoming check-in experience.

Efficiently check in guests by verifying their reservation details, processing payments, and assigning rooms.

Handle guest check-outs, ensuring all charges are accurately posted and that guests depart with a positive impression.

Guest Service & Problem Resolution:

Respond promptly and professionally to guest inquiries, requests, and complaints.

Resolve any issues or concerns that guests may have during their stay, ensuring they are satisfied with the resolution.

Provide information on hotel services, local attractions, and dining options, andassistguests with special requests.

Team Supervision & Staff Development:

Supervise and lead a team of Front Desk Agents, ensuring they meet or exceed service expectations.

Schedule shifts,monitorattendance, and ensure adequate staffing levels to meet operational needs.

Train and mentor new Front Desk Agents, providing guidance and support to develop their skills and ensure adherence to hotel policies and procedures.

Lead by example,demonstratingexcellent customer service, attention to detail, and professionalism.

Maintain team motivation and morale by fostering a positive work environment.

Daily Operations Management:

Oversee the smooth operation of the Front Desk, ensuring that all guest inquiries, reservations, and requests are handled efficiently and accurately.

Monitor and manage room availability and ensure that all guest needs are met according to the hotel’s standards.

Conduct regular quality checks to ensure that all Front Desk procedures are being followed properly.

Must be flexible to support all shifts, including evenings, weekends, holidays, and occasional overnight coverage based on business needs

Administrative & Reporting Tasks:

Ensure that guest information is accurately entered into the reservationsystemand billing is correct.

Handle financial transactions such as cash handling, credit card verification, and posting charges accurately.

Prepare reports on daily operations, occupancy, revenue, and guest satisfaction metrics, providing feedback to management for continuous improvement.

Security & Safety:

Ensure the safety and security of guests, team members, and hotel propertyat all times.

Adhere to all hotel policies and procedures related to emergency protocols, health, and safety guidelines.

Inventory & Supply Management:

Ensure that Front Desk supplies, such as registration forms, key cards, brochures, and office equipment, are adequately stocked and organized.

Perform inventory checks as needed and coordinate ordering of supplies.
